Welcoming Communities, Pathways to Participation: Inclusive Community Programs

Building accessible community programs truly inclusive communities requires a commitment to accessibility in all aspects of community life. This means ensuring that everyone, regardless of their disabilities, has the opportunity to fully participate and contribute. Community programs should be designed with this principle in mind, offering varied opportunities for engagement that meet the needs of all members. By removing obstacles and creating truly accessible doors, we can foster a sense of belonging and empower everyone to thrive within our communities.

  • As an illustration, community centers could offer programs in accessible formats, like sign language interpretation or large-print materials.
  • Furthermore, public spaces should be designed with universal principles in mind, ensuring that people of all abilities can navigate them easily.

These are just a few examples of how communities can work towards greater inclusivity. By embracing the principles of accessibility and making a conscious effort to integrate everyone, we can create truly enriching and vibrant communities for all.

Breaking Barriers: Inclusive Recreation for Every Individual

Recreation is a fundamental part of life, offering opportunities for improvement, interaction, and overall well-being. However, traditional recreational environments often fail to cater the needs of persons with disabilities or marginalized communities. It is imperative that we strive for inclusive recreation, ensuring that every person has the chance to engage in recreational activities and reap their many benefits.

By implementing adjustments, providing qualified staff, and fostering a welcoming atmosphere, we can create recreational programs that are truly available to all. Together work towards a future where everyone has the freedom to enjoy recreation and its positive impact on their lives.
